Course structure

• Introduction to Play Area Health and Safety Standards
• Regulations and Compliance in Play Area Design
• Risk Assessment and Management in Play Areas
• Safety Inspections and Maintenance Protocols
• Emergency Preparedness and Response in Play Areas
• Child Development and Play Area Design Considerations
• Inclusive Play Area Design for Children with Disabilities
• Environmental Sustainability in Play Area Design
• Legal Responsibilities and Liabilities in Play Area Operations
• Communication and Education Strategies for Play Area Safety
